FBI Investigates Death of 18-Year-Old Student Aboard Carnival Horizon Cruise

Understand the immediate governmental response and legal landscape surrounding an unexpected death aboard a cruise ship, including jurisdictional realities and limitations on civil recovery.

Short Summary

  • FBI is actively investigating the death of 18-year-old Anna Kepner, who died while traveling on the Carnival Horizon.
  • Carnival Corporation confirmed the investigation is ongoing and they are cooperating with federal authorities.
  • Cruise ship lawyer Michael Wkelman confirms FBI involvement is standard for US citizen deaths at sea, regardless of foul play.
  • Civil liability might be severely restricted by the century-old Death on the High Seas Act (DOHSA).
  • Cruise lines possess extensive onboard data collection capabilities that aid initial investigations upon return to port.

This segment analyzes the death of Anna Kepner aboard the Carnival Horizon and details the ensuing FBI investigation. Legal expert Michael Wkelman provides crucial context on maritime jurisdiction, the limitations imposed by DOHSA on survivors seeking compensation, and the extensive data cruise lines maintain on passengers.

Eighteen-year-old Anna Kepner of Titusville, Florida, died while traveling aboard the Carnival Horizon cruise from Miami to the Caribbean, prompting an FBI investigation into the circumstances of her death. Kepner was a straight-A student and varsity cheerleader who her family described as joyful and compassionate. Carnival Cruise Line expressed condolences and said it is cooperating fully with federal authorities as the investigation continues, but investigators have not explained how she died and if any third-parties are suspected in the death.
